The MBC201 Series of open-frame medical power supplies, with its wide universal input range 90-264 VAC, is available at 200 W of output power with forced-air cooling and a variety of single output voltages. The MBC Series is designed and approved to the latest medical standards (EN/IEC 60601-1), providing 2 x MOPP isolation for Class I & Class II applications. These power supplies are ideal for medical, telecom, d atacom, industrial equipment and other applications.

4 Derate output power linearly to 80% from 90 VAC to 80 VAC input. 5 Fan output voltage tolerance is +/-20%. During V1 full load, VFAN needs min. 20 mA load to be within regulation band. Peak current for fan output is 1 A. 6 Ripple is 2% up to 20% load and < 1% above 20% load. Ripple is peak to peak with 20 MHz bandwidth and 10 µF (Electrolytic capacitor) in parallel with a 0.1 µF capacitor at rated line voltage and load ranges. +86 755 298 85888 Europe, Middle East +353 61 225 977 North America +1 408 785 5200 © 2021 Bel Power Solutions & Protection BCD.00289_AG PARAMETER DESCRIPTION / CONDITION Power Good Signal TTL signal goes high after main output is in regulation band. Delay is 0.1 to 0.3 sec.
